Hawaiian Airlines® World Elite Mastercard® vs Southwest Rapid Rewards® Premier
Categories
When deciding which is better Southwest Rapid Rewards Premier or Hawaiian Airlines World Elite, it's important to first understand what type of card each one is and who it's designed for.
- Southwest Rapid Rewards® Premier: This is a mid-tier airline credit card designed for semifrequent Southwest flyers. It offers a balance of perks for travelers who want some benefits without committing to a premium card.
- Hawaiian Airlines® World Elite Mastercard®: This is an airline credit card created for frequent travelers to and from Hawaii on Hawaiian Airlines. It's also a good fit for those looking for travel rewards and companion ticket benefits.
Redemption
Southwest Rapid Rewards® Premier: Points earned with this card are primarily redeemed for flights on Southwest Airlines. Redemptions are also available for other travel, like hotels and car rentals, through the airline's portal.
Hawaiian Airlines® World Elite Mastercard®: Miles are best used for booking award flights on Hawaiian Airlines, including to the neighbor islands and the mainland. Cardholders can also redeem miles for flight upgrades and travel with partner airlines.
Travel Perks
- Foreign Transaction Fees: Both the Southwest Rapid Rewards® Premier card and the Hawaiian Airlines® World Elite Mastercard® are solid choices for international travel, as neither charges a foreign transaction fee on purchases made abroad.
- Companion Travel: The Hawaiian Airlines® World Elite Mastercard® includes a companion ticket offer for travel between Hawaii and North America. The Southwest Rapid Rewards® Premier card, on the other hand, allows you to earn points that count toward the Southwest Companion Pass®, which lets a designated companion fly with you for only the cost of taxes and fees.
- Airline-Specific Perks: Cardholders of the Southwest Rapid Rewards® Premier receive anniversary bonus points and two EarlyBird Check-In® credits each year. The Hawaiian Airlines® World Elite Mastercard® provides a free first checked bag for the primary cardmember when flying with the airline.
- Lounge Access: If airport lounge access is a priority, you'll need to look elsewhere. Neither of these cards includes complimentary lounge access as a benefit.

Who Should Choose the Southwest Rapid Rewards® Premier?
The Southwest Rapid Rewards® Premier Credit Card is tailored for semi-frequent to frequent Southwest Airlines flyers who want to earn Rapid Rewards points and value airline-specific travel perks. As a mid-tier card, it offers a solid balance between its annual fee and benefits, making it ideal for those seeking more than the entry-level Plus card but not needing all the features of the top-tier Priority card. According to a full card review, typical users leverage the card to earn points toward the Companion Pass or A-List status while enjoying day-of-travel benefits.
Who Should Choose the Hawaiian Airlines® World Elite Mastercard®?
The Hawaiian Airlines® World Elite Mastercard® is tailor-made for individuals who regularly travel to or from Hawaii, especially those who fly with a companion. Its value is most apparent through benefits like a one-time 50% companion discount and an annual $100 companion ticket discount, which directly reward paired travel. Beyond these perks, the card appeals to those looking to earn miles on everyday purchases like gas and groceries, not just flights, and take advantage of two free checked bags, as detailed in NerdWallet’s review.

Tips for Application Success
Before You Apply
- Check your credit score - Most rewards cards require good to excellent credit for approval.
- Review application rules - Be aware of issuer-specific restrictions, like Chase's 5/24 rule, that could affect your eligibility.
- Align benefits with your lifestyle - Ensure the card’s perks, like companion tickets or free checked bags, match your travel habits.
Application Strategy
- Time your application - Apply before a large planned purchase to help meet spending requirements for a welcome offer.
- Know the issuer rules - Be mindful of policies like Chase's 5/24 rule which can lead to an automatic denial.
- Understand benefit requirements - Some perks, like free checked bags, may require purchasing directly with the airline.

Frequently Asked Questions
Which card is better for domestic US travel?
The Southwest Rapid Rewards Premier Card is generally the superior choice for domestic travel within the contiguous U.S. due to Southwest's extensive route network. In contrast, the Hawaiian Airlines World Elite Mastercard is more specialized for travelers focusing on flights to, from, and between the Hawaiian islands.
What are the companion pass options for these cards?
Southwest offers its famous Companion Pass after earning a high threshold of qualifying points, which allows a designated companion to fly for only the cost of taxes and fees. The Hawaiian Airlines card provides an annual $100 discount on a companion ticket for roundtrip travel between Hawaii and North America after you meet a spending requirement.
Can I transfer points from other loyalty programs to Southwest or Hawaiian?
Yes, both airlines partner with major flexible rewards programs. You can transfer Chase Ultimate Rewards points to Southwest Rapid Rewards, and American Express Membership Rewards points to the Hawaiian Airlines HawaiianMiles program.
